Health Economics, Sr. Manager: Amgen
Location: Thousand Oaks, California, USA
Reference number: 426BR
Amgen, a biotechnology pioneer, discovers, develops and delivers innovative human therapeutics. Our medicines have helped millions of patients in the fight against cancer, kidney disease, rheumatoid arthritis and other serious illnesses. With a deep and broad pipeline of potential new medicines, we continue to advance science to serve patients.
We are seeking a highly motivated and energetic visionary in the role of Health Economics Sr. Manager. This person will develop strategies and projects that leverage the value proposition created by the Global and Regional Health Economics, Medical and Business teams and oversee these projects throughout their lifecycles.
Working both independently and in collaboration with vendors and multiple departments within Amgen, the Sr. Manager will coordinate large-scale projects and associated budgets while developing computer health services models and programs to following health economics projects from inception to publication.
Our ideal candidate will hold a Masters, PharmD or PhD in Health Economics, Outcomes Research or Health Services Research, and experience conducting or overseeing computer programming (Visual Basic / MapInfo) and/or sophisticated modeling skills. Over 4 years of experience in health services or outcomes research and over 4 years experience managing large scale projects, budgets, and portfolios is preferred.
